MarsCode is an AI-powered integrated development environment (IDE) designed to enhance software development efficiency through features like code completion, generation, explanation, and debugging. It offers a cloud-based, configuration-free environment that allows users to create projects from templates or Git repositories, facilitating quick and stable deployment. The platform also includes tools for API testing, bug fixing, and schema management, making it a comprehensive solution for developers looking to streamline their coding processes.
Built-in AI programming assistant for code completion, explanation, debugging, and bug fixing.
One-click elastic deployment and automatic API generation for functions.
Configuration-free cloud development environment that initializes with a single click.
Supports project creation from templates and Git repository imports.
Automatic generation of test input data for API testing in a development environment.
Code Completion: Provides single-line or entire function suggestions during coding, including generating code snippets from comments.
Code Explanation: Offers precise explanations of project code to facilitate quick onboarding for new developers.
Bug Fix: Identifies issues in the code and suggests smart optimizations for improvement.
API Testing: Automatically generates test input data and tests APIs in a development environment that mirrors the online setup.
One-Click Deployment: Enables elastic deployment with a single click, generating access APIs for functions to simplify operation and maintenance.
Built-in AI Programming Assistant: Enhances development speed with features like code completion, explanation, and debugging.
Natural Language Code Generation: Allows seamless interaction for generating accurate code recommendations based on user input.
Automated Bug Fixing: Identifies code issues and suggests optimizations, improving code quality and reducing debugging time.
One-Click Deployment: Simplifies the deployment process, enabling quick and efficient application launches without complex configurations.
Out-of-the-Box Development Environment: Provides a ready-to-use setup that eliminates the need for extensive configuration, allowing developers to start coding immediately.
Start for Free: Users can begin using the application without any initial cost.
One-click elastic deployment: This feature allows for easy deployment without additional charges mentioned.
No download required: The application operates in a configuration-free cloud environment, implying no associated costs for installation.
Multiple ways to create a project: Users can create projects from templates or import from Git repositories without specified fees.
Auto-initialize storage: The application automatically creates storage solutions without configuration, suggesting no extra costs for storage setup.